The Boat Float



So one day during the summer, we had some extra kids at our house and they wanted to do something adventerous. I had alot of extra egg crates.(I save them because I get fresh eggs from a friend) So, we decided to make boats out of them and send them down the creek. It proved to be a great way to get the kids outside and doing something fun and creative. They had a blast letting their boats follow the current and following them down the creek.
